Shanghai Masters, Singles Champions by Year
Full list of singles winners, year by year, of the Shanghai Masters for men, including champions, runner-ups and finals results of each tournament edition.
The Shanghai Masters has crowned its men's singles champion in 13 editions, in which a total of 7 players have won at least one title. The first champion was Nikolay Davydenko in 2009 and the most recent was Jannik Sinner in 2024.
The last 6 editions of this tournament were won by 6 different players.
In the last 10 editions, 6 players have won the title: Novak Djokovic (4), Roger Federer (2), Hubert Hurkacz, Daniil Medvedev, Andy Murray and Jannik Sinner.
Among the players that won titles, the most successful in the Shanghai Masters is Novak Djokovic with 4 trophies.
